Ensuring Your Car Is Winter Ready

In this article, we are going to discuss ways to ensure that your car is winter ready. Winter is slowly creeping up on us, therefore it is extremely important for our cars to be safe this winter. Tyre Condition It is important that you check the condition of your tyres. Ideally, you want your tyres to be the best quality, with a 3mm of depth. Helping to grip your car to the icy roads. Windscreen Condition Check the condition of your windscreen. When completing this check look out for any chips. These can worsen in the colder months. Importance Of Having A Clean Car

It is extremely important for your car to have a clean interior and exterior. Today, I am going to tell you a few reasons why. Keeping your cars interior clean is important for one main reason. This being that mess can pose as a distraction. This can lead to many things, such as crashes. Keeping your car clean will help to prevent this distraction, making you a much safe driver on the road. Your cars exterior is even more important to keep clean. An area of your cars exterior which you must keep clean is your number plate. Essential Car Checks Before A Long Journey

Before heading on a long journey, there are some very essential checks which you should complete. 1- LightsIt is extremely important that you check all of your lights are in working order. This includes you head lights, high beams, indicators, break lights and reverse lights. 2- Oil Level This is one of the most important checks to complete. You need to check that your oil level is correct. This is because oil important to help your engine run smoothly. The Importance Of Test Drives

Whenever you purchase a new car, whether this is brand new or pre-owned, you will be offered a test drive. It is extremely important that you partake in this test drive for multiple reasons. Two of the main reasons you should test drive a car are: – Test drives allow you to gain a feel for the car. It will help you to fully decide whether this is truly the car for you. You will be able to feel not only how it drives but also how it feels whilst sitting. Make sure it is comfortable before purchasing. – Taking the car for a test drive will help you to discover any possible problems. Sometimes dealerships like to disguise problems for an easy sale. The Different Types of Car Air Fresheners

Who doesn’t want their car smelling nice? Let’s look into the different types of air fresheners you can use in your car. Hanging air fresheners are one of the most common. You hang these from your rearview mirror. They come in many different styles and scents so there is something for everyone. These can be a distraction though. Make sure if you are distracted you choose a different type. Vent air fresheners are another popular choice. These ones push into the air conditioning vents of your car. They are much less of a distraction. Many brands such as Lynx and Yankee Candle produce vent air fresheners. Finally, dash mount air fresheners.
